摘要
The steady-state model of thermally induced optical bistability, presented in a previous paper, is extended to describe transient phenomena. A nonlinear integral equation is derived which can be readily solved for arbitrary time dependence of the input power. The model is applied to switching processes in bistable ZnSe interference filters. The corresponding experimental results are found to be in good agreement with the theoretical predictions.
